    Graph-Supported Preparation of GIS Machine Learning Datasets

    No full text
    The paper presents an approach to preparing spatial (GIS) datasets for machine learning models, and using graph structure to materialise and utilise the results. The presented work is based on the Spatially-Triggered Graph Transformations (STGT) methodology, previously used for many realworld applications, e.g. in the area of smart cities. A workflow using OSM data is presented, aimed at improving the granularity and semantic annotation of map features

    Paraisópolis Favela, São Paulo,Brazil: Urban Morphology through the British School

    No full text
    Internationally associated with the Rio de Janeiro scene, favelas are typical features of the urban landscape in all main Brazilian cities, primarily in metropolitan areas. Favelas are the places where the poor are forced to gather to continue living in urban areas, in a process that increasingly pushes them towards the outskirts of the cities. Considering the São Paulo metropolis, the Paraisópolis favela has been mostly shaped by the dwellers’ individual actions, who built it and shaped it to what we see today. The buildings erected by public authorities on the borders of the community represent the main formal breach of continuity. Considering this formal discrepancy and the apparent homogeneity of the urban fabric in Paraisópolis, this article seeks to understand the complexity of the urban form in this favela, working in the theoretical field of urban morphology as presented by Costa and Netto (2014) and Oliveira (2016), as well as in the procedure developed by geographer Conzen (1960), who is considered the creator of the British School of urban morphology. Through the analysis proposed in this study, it has been realized that changes in urban form are consistent with the socioeconomic periods which overlap in today’s city. We have noticed a correlation between the Paraisópolis study, and a study carried out by Conzen (1960) in the city of Alnwick, in England. The database consisted of cartography and aerial photographs found in public planning agencies. These data were redrawn and georeferenced. Understanding favelas through morphological studies is no novelty; however, the accomplishment of this work has been to remain within the array of the most solid research studies

    Climate (In-) Justice in German Cities? Assessing the Relationship between Land Surface Temperature and Affordability of Housing

    No full text
    Two megatrends cumulate and interact in urban areas: global warming and urbanization. Their combination leads to growing numbers of urbanites affected by negative health impacts. Considering US cities, strong correlations between social indicators like income or race and areas featuring pronounced urban heat island intensities (UHII) are detected. This paper’s objective is to research whether correlations also exist in German cities. The chosen approach relates the affordability of housing (apartment rent as proxy) and land surface temperature (LST) in the seven largest German cities. Results yield no significant correlations between rent levels and LST. Thus, based on the methodology applied and the data used, there is no proof of climate injustice regarding heat hazard and the exposure of different socio-economic groups. One reason might lie in typical German urban morphological structures, e.g., perimeter block development and large housing estates. While high densities, centrality, and fewer urban green characterize the former typology, it is often found in sought-after residential areas and thus relatively hot and costly. The latter consists of large, sparsely distributed structures with vegetation patches in-between, making the surroundings cooler while apartments are often cheaper. The results obtained provide valuable information for planners, real estate development and social politics

    Discussion on the effect of topographic barrier on the morphology of Chinese mountainous cities: an example of Southwest China

    No full text
    China is a mountainous country and mountains account for 69% of the country’s land area. Therefore, relevant scholars believe that the second half of Chinese development with high quality urbanization is in the mountainous region. Topographic barrier in this mountainous district have been produced unique morphology of mountainous cities which also have negative impacts such as excessive construction costs and information blocking. So we take mountainous cities in south-western region which own the most mountainous cities in China, as the research object to analysis how to achieve high-quality development with mountainous region in China. Firstly, we summarize the types of topographic barrier such as horizontal cutting, vertical limitation and integrated guidance to form four morphological types of mountainous cities including clump, ribbon, radial and group over time by figure-to-bottom relationship and typological analysis. Then this interweaving of natural and artificial built environment forms a generalized spatiotemporal evolution model of mountainous cities. Finally, this evolutionary process has also formed spatial effects of different scales from region, urban and block perspective, respectively. Therefore, this article expects to introduce a Chinese unique mountainous urban space, providing a reference for development of mountainous cities in other countries

    On the relationship between urban form and amenities: A new perspective from Qom (Iran)

    No full text
    Amenities are fundamental for urban life as they promote socio-economic interactions and enhance city dynamics. Previous studies investigated the relationship between metrics of street network centrality and urban amenities. However, they hardly focused on further aspects of the built environment. A further drawback is that relationships were mainly assessed through linear models even though more complex and non-linear relationships plausibly exist. In this work, we, first, comprehensively describe the urban form of our case study, the city of Qom (Iran), through a set of 55 morphometrics computed at the plot level; second, we investigate the relationship between these metrics and density of amenities, through a set of machine learning techniques that handle non-linear behaviours. The best model explains up to 45% of the variance of the density measure, with coverage ratio, plot size, floor area ratio, street canyon width, and betweenness centrality being the top five explanatory factors. While the findings of this work do not have universal value, the methodology can be replicated to explore the same research question in different contexts. It can also be used as an evidence-based tool to inform design choices in urban redevelopment affecting the location of amenities in cities

    Spatial fragmentation as an opportunity for resilience building through urban acupuncture: Learning from Tehran and Bucharest

    No full text
    The rapid urbanization of metropolitan environments worldwide has led to increasing spatial fragmentation. Disconnected spaces have revealed spatial and social voids that reduce the adaptive capacity of a region. However, these spaces also offer latent potential for urban resilience. Accordingly, this study reveals how urban acupuncture promotes resilience in leftover spaces to reduce or embrace spatial fragmentation. This paper reviews spatial fragmentation and urban resilience from descriptive-analytical and normative perspectives. It proposes urban acupuncture to locate critical spatial structures and processes on a small scale. The study develops a conceptual framework around fragmentation and urban acupuncture. It investigates the assumptions behind the concepts of spatial fragmentation and proposes a dialectical framing of vacancy based on resilience and urban acupuncture, along with a reassessment of leftover space as a planning tool. The framework’s application is demonstrated in Tehran and Bucharest. As a result, spatial fragmentation significantly influences urban resilience to prevent expansion. Urban acupuncture opens the possibility of developing optimistic scenarios by considering leftover spaces and the broader opportunities they generate for urban resilience. Depending on the urban context, this strategy can be applied through a single intervention in a specific place or a network of coordinated interventions in different locations

    Spatial Resilience of Local Places: A comparative study on Beijing’s breakfast service before and after Covid-19

    No full text
    The distribution of breakfast services under the impact of COVID-19 provides an ideal case for studying the supporting role of urban space on self-organized commerce. Based on the large-scale, multi-type and high-precision field survey of breakfast services in the central urban area of Beijing in 2019 and 2020, this paper analyzes the distribution pattern of breakfast services by using topological spatial accessibility based on spatial syntax, combined with the work-housing and commuting density data obtained by mobile signaling. Statistics showed that after the epidemic, the total amount of breakfast decreased and the distribution imbalance was further aggravated but the location of the gathering center was stable. Breakfast services on high topological accessibility streets are more likely to survive. Regression analysis showed that residential density had a greater effect than working density except for breakfast in the supermarket. Streets with high topological accessibility and close to subway stations have a stable supporting effect on the survival of breakfast services

    Supporting Surgical Training with the Help of Computer Vision and Machine Learning Methods

    No full text
    The paper presents a novel concept of laparoscopic skills evaluation based on the automated analysis of videos recorded during simulationbased training exercises via an artificial intelligence algorithm. It has been tested on data collected during the training of actual surgeons. Its performance is promising, providing an opportunity to build an automatic system used mainly in developing countries

    Morphological characteristics of the waterfront ancient fortress settlement in South-eastern Shanxi based on System Theory: Space Syntax Analyses of Fort Diji in the Qinhe River Basin, China

    No full text
    With the rapid urban expansion, morphology of the Chinese waterfront ancient fortress settlement struggles to accommodate the changing needs of contemporary life. How to balance the relationship between spatial pattern protection and settlement development is the problem that need to be addressed. Taking Fort Diji (Yangcheng County, Jincheng City, Shanxi Province) as a complex system, morphological characteristics analysis was divided into three research hierarchies based on system theory: 1) the spatial relationship between system and external environment; 2) the spatial organization structures of system's internal spaces; 3) the evolution process of the system in time and space; 4) In addition, research further explored the succession pattern of morphology and undelying organization mechanisms. Two kinds of Space Syntax Analysis Models (Axial Map, Visibility Map) were utilized to each proposed quantitative analysis scenario, focusing on the value of Integration, Connection and Topological Depth. The results include: 1) Poor traffic accessibility and narrow surrounding spaces contradict with tourism development; 2) Introversion of system is difficult to meet frequent communication needs of modern life. 3) Spaces on water with high Visibility value are inaccessible to tourists. 4) System presents three evolution stages: ‘from chaos to order’, ‘from simple to complex’ and ‘from flourish to decline’. Three aspects of sustainable development suggestions were further put forward: Integrate the town road network; Renovate the surrounding environment; Comply with the law of evolution
